Promise Community Health Center opened in Sioux Center in 2008 and operates as the only Federally Qualified Health Center serving the far northwest corner of Iowa.

IN-HOUSE LABS
Our health center performs many patient laboratory tests on-site in a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) waived lab. For any tests we are unable to complete on-site, staff will coordinate testing at another facility and will follow up with patient’s results, in most cases the next day.

IMMUNIZATIONS AND PREVENTIVE CARE
Our medical care team is committed to offering preventive care, immunizations, and educational tools to help you manage your health. We help patients understand risk factors and early disease warning signs to prevent illness and disease. We also provide vaccinations for adults and children, including free vaccinations for newborns to 18-year-olds who are eligible for the Vaccines for Children (VFC) program.

IOWA CARE FOR YOURSELF PROGRAM
Our medical care staff can assist eligible women with enrolling in the Iowa Care for Yourself Program. This program provides funding to low-income women for breast and cervical cancer screenings, including an office visit, mammogram, and, if eligible, a Pap test.

STD SCREENING
We are one of 65 designated sites for the Iowa Department of Public Health’s Sexually Transmitted Diseases Program. Through this program, we can offer affordable STD testing, treatment, and counseling to individuals.

DOT AND IMMIGRATION PHYSICALS
Promise Community Health Center provides DOT physicals for commercial motor vehicle (CMV) drivers. All CMV drivers must have a DOT physical examination completed by a licensed medical examiner to obtain a commercial driver’s license (CDL). The DOT medical examiner’s certificate is valid for up to 24 months. DOT physicals are provided by Roleen Walgenbach, ARNP who enjoys providing this preventive service for the community.
Promise Community Health Center provides immigration physicals for those that require this for their United States citizenship or United States green card. Dr. Delwyn Lassen is designated as a civil surgeon and is authorized to complete an immigration exam. The medical examination entails a review of your medical history, physical examination, and testing for communicable disease.
